About The Role:
As an MRI Technologist, you will play a critical role in delivering high-quality diagnostic imaging services. You'll be part of a collaborative team, working closely with physicians and medical staff to ensure patient safety and comfort while producing accurate and detailed imaging results.
Key Responsibilities:

  • Operate MRI equipment to capture detailed images for diagnostic purposes.
  • Ensure patient safety and comfort throughout the imaging process.
  • Review and analyze images to ensure quality and accuracy.
  • Collaborate with physicians and radiologists to deliver accurate diagnostic results.
  • Maintain MRI equipment and follow strict safety protocols to ensure compliance with industry standards.

What We're Looking For:

  • Education: Graduate of an accredited Radiologic Technology program.
  • Experience: Minimum of 2 years of experience as an MRI Technologist.
  • Additional Certifications:
    • ARRT registered in MRI (MR) or ARMRIT certification
    • CPR and Basic Life Support (BLS) certified.

 

  • Skills: Strong technical proficiency with MRI equipment, excellent patient care, and attention to detail.
